Written Answers. - Ministerial Travel Costs.

Desmond J. O'Malley

Question:

53 Mr. O'Malley asked the Minister for Justice the number of occasions since 12 January 1993 on which she and the Minister or Ministers of State, if any, at her Department travelled by air within the country in an Air Corps plane or helicopter or by a commercial flight; and the gross cost of each such flight including the appropriate proportion of Air Corps overheads. [1792/94]

The information sought by the Deputy is not readily available and its compilation would involve a disproportionate amount of time and work.
